Paterfamilias (1x3)
:
Batiatus is pleased with himself having arranged for Gannicus to appear in the primus of Quintillius Varis' games. He is not however prepared for the sudden return of his estranged father, Titus, who arrives home to find his son cavorting in a threesome with Gaia and Lecretia. He treats his son with disdain and has heard of the mess he's made of things with Tullius. Titus laughs when he hears that Gannicus will represent the house in the games and sets out to undo everything the younger Batiatus schemed to arrange by placing the inexperienced Crixus in where Gannicus was to fight. Auctus, on the other hand, gets killed by Crixus in an intense battle. Meanwhile, things are run amuck when Oenomaus feels he does not deserve his new position as Doctore. While father and son are away, Varis returns to the Batiatus home with a friend, Cossutius, expecting to again experience the pleasures of his previous visit.
